Branding Nature

Curb Sustainable Logotisements Are Amazing and Eco-Friendly

They’re slapping a logo on everything nowadays. Not just tee shirts, shoes, sports equipment, handbags, and other merchandise, or personal space as in haircuts and tattoos, or even public spaces like buildings, stadiums and parks. Now they’ve gone and branded nature, the very grass we walk on, the very sand we castle. What’s next?

Curb is an agency that uses only natural and eco-friendly elements for their marketing campaigns. Just a few days ago, we featured a Curb campaign that involved 'snow tagging' London by stamping logos of the Extreme lifestyle brand all over snow-covered surfaces.
